Jboss 例子 interest 怎么部署不成功?

Jboss 例子 interest 怎么部署不成功?
10:33:33,048 INFO [EARDeployer] Init J2EE application: file:/E:/JBoss4/server/d
efault/deploy/interest.ear
10:33:33,289 ERROR [MainDeployer] could not create deployment: file:/E:/JBoss4/s
erver/default/tmp/deploy/tmp204interest.ear-contents/interest.jar
org.jboss.deployment.DeploymentException: ejb-jar.xml must either obey the right
xml schema or define a valid DOCTYPE!
at org.jboss.metadata.ApplicationMetaData.importEjbJarXml(ApplicationMet

难道 ejb-jar.xml 有问题?
事实上E:/JBoss4/server/default/tmp/deploy/tmp204interest.ear这个文件已经存在了。

提示很清楚。是E:/JBoss4/s
erver/default/tmp/deploy/tmp204interest.ear里面的interest.jar中的ejb-jar.xml有问题。

这个 http://www.jdon.com/idea/ejb/examples.rar 解开的examples.ear 部署却没有问题 .
另外 http://www.jdon.com/download/Yazd.tar.gz 解开之后 执行 ant 之后出现以下问题 :
C:\Downloads\Yazd.tar\build>ant ubbexport
Buildfile: build.xml

compilecore:
[echo] Compiling C:\Downloads\Yazd.tar/source
[javac] Compiling 127 source files to C:\Downloads\Yazd.tar\classes
[javac] C:\Downloads\Yazd.tar\source\com\Yasna\forum\database\DbConnectionDe
faultPool.java:904: com.Yasna.forum.database.DbConnectionDefaultPool.ConnectionW
rapper should be declared abstract; it does not define setHoldability(int) in co
m.Yasna.forum.database.DbConnectionDefaultPool.ConnectionWrapper
[javac] public class ConnectionWrapper implements Connection {
[javac] ^
[javac] Note: C:\Downloads\Yazd.tar\source\com\Yasna\forum\util\SkinUtils.ja
va uses or overrides a deprecated API.
[javac] Note: Recompile with -deprecation for details.
[javac] 1 error

BUILD FAILED
C:\Downloads\Yazd.tar\build\build.xml:126: Compile failed; see the compiler erro
r output for details.
继承类Connection是不是需要 重载setHoldability(int) 、getHoldability() 等方法

您说有ejb-jar.xml问题, 是什么问题呢 ? 您能否给我一个interest.ear 我的邮件 heming@bjtth.com ,我就是从 http://www.jboss.org/docs/manual/files/documentation-example.zip 下载下来的, 解开之后执行 ant intro-interest-ear ,提示编译成功, 之后把interest.ear拷贝过去部署就出错了。

我去http://www.jboss.org/docs/manual/files/documentation-example.zip下载了一个.
你看看examples\org\jboss\docs\interest目录下的ejb-jar.xml文件,如下:
<?xml version="1.0" encoding="UTF-8"?>
后面少了

<!DOCTYPE ejb-jar PUBLIC "-//Sun Microsystems, Inc.//DTD Enterprise JavaBeans 1.1//EN" "http://java.sun.com/j2ee/dtds/ejb-jar_1_1.dtd">


这个论坛把< > 给屏蔽掉了。花了点功夫,呵呵。

怎么花的功夫,我也觉得奇怪